## Handover: Request tracing in Ferrowick

Hey — quick brain dump before I'm out. Plugin authors need to propagate the trace header through any outbound call their Ferrowick plugin makes, or spans go orphaned and support blames us. The helper in the SDK does it for free. Full header spec and examples are on the internal tracing page.

wiki page, kahog-hahig: https://vault.zemvargrid.internal/display/deploy/repo/settings/merge_requests/job/settings/6f3b933774dbc5320a4daa18

## Migration Step 4 — Timezone handling in exports

Heads up: Reportsmith v9 stops guessing timezones from the requesting browser. All report exports now render in the tenant's configured zone, falling back to UTC if unset. That means some customers will see timestamps shift — expected, not a bug. Before you cut the release, double-check the fallback and offset settings match what we agreed in planning. Here's what's currently deployed.

settings of fafof-tafog:
zorix:
  pin: 4828
  metrics_host: metrics.zorix.tolvaqsys.internal
  tenant: silwyn
  seal: seal_798538b6

Note for contractors joining the Quarrel Systems integration work: our vendor, Plinth Software, supplies the config service used by the Marrowgate platform. Their agent supports hot-reloading, meaning changes pushed through their portal take effect within roughly thirty seconds without a restart. Do not restart pods to "force" a reload; this masks propagation issues and complicates their support tickets. Log the timestamp of any change you push so discrepancies can be traced. Questions about reload behavior go to their liaison desk.

alerts address for kafof-bagag: kasael@olvarqdyn.corp

- [ ] Off-site run: trophy engraving pick-up. Swing by Maddox & Pree Engravers to collect the twelve trophies for the Gildenmoor Awards Night — double-check each nameplate against the winners list before you leave the counter, because last year two got swapped. Wrap them in the foam sleeves, box lids taped. Then pass the lot to the courier per the hand-over instruction below.

handover note for yajep-kahif: the wenir lamath courier leaves the gilax ledger at gate 5297 under passcode 269576